Transaction e904ca6b675346f0dab302c0e369ec56e2c0b8fccda5250bbfbf2138fab4290f
1 Input
1 Output
-
e904ca6b675346f0dab302c0e369ec56e2c0b8fccda5250bbfbf2138fab4290f:0
- value
- 2996669
- script pubkey
- OP_0 OP_PUSHBYTES_20 0bb9ea6902c7f1b7c17d009e5d923235adc3affa
- address
- bc1qpwu756gzclcm0staqz09my3jxkku8tl6expy35